A20 Road Stud Installation
We are writing on behalf of the Highways Agency to inform you road stud installation that will be taking place on the A20, near Dover, in Kent.
Work will take place from Monday 07 February for five nights. Working hours will be from 8pm until 6am.
Phase 1 - Aycliffe coastbound and Londonbound carriageways
Phase 1 will take place on the A20 coastbound and Londonbound carriageways, immediately west of the Western Heights (Aycliffe) Roundabout, near Aycliffe, on Monday 07 February for two nights.
There will be a full carriageway closure with signed diversion routes in place.
Road users travelling coastbound will be directed off of the A20 at the Courtwood Interchange, following the diversion along the Folkestone Road towards the Priory Road roundabout. The diversion then leads onto York Street to rejoin the A20 at the York Street Roundabout, where drivers can continue with their journeys. Road users travelling Londonbound will follow the same diversion route in reverse.
Phase 2 - Courtwood Interchange coastbound on and off slips
Phase 2 will take place at the Courtwood Interchange coastbound on and off slips, near Capel, on Wednesday 09 February for one night.
There will be a full slip road closure with signed diversion routes in place. There will also be a lane closure on the A20 with a 50mph speed limit restriction in place.
Road users wanting to exit the A20 coastbound at this interchange will be diverted along the A20 to the Western Heights Roundabout. At the roundabout traffic will go all the way round, joining the A20 Londonbound. They will then exit the A20 via the Londonbound off slip at the Courtwood Interchange when the diversion will end. Road users wanting to join the A20 coastbound will be diverted along the A20 Londonbound to the Alkham Valley junction, where they will rejoin the A20 coastbound to continue with their journeys.
Phase 3 - Alkham Valley coastbound on slip
Phase 3 will take place at the Alkham Valley coastbound on slip, on Thursday 10 February for one night.
There will be a full slip road closure, with a signed diversion route in place. There will also be a 50mph speed limit restriction in place.
Road users wanting to join the A20 coastbound at this junction will be diverted along the A20 Londonbound to the M20 Junction 13 (Folkestone), where they will rejoin the A20 coastbound to continue with their journeys.
Phase 4 - Alkham Valley Londonbound on slip
Phase 4 will take place at the Alkham Valley Londonbound on slip and on the main carriageway, on Friday 11 February for one night.
There will be a full slip road and carriageway closure with signed diversion routes in place. There will also be a 50mph speed limit restriction in place.
Road users wanting to proceed along the A20 Londonbound carriageway will be diverted off the A20 Londonbound at the Alkham Valley junction, follow the A260 towards Folkestone, and then join the A259, heading west, before rejoining the M20 at junction 13.
Road users wanting to join using the Londonbound on slip will use the same diversion route as above.
